About Gumla (Jharkhand) Government Jobs
Gumla, a deeply forested tribal district in southern Jharkhand bordering Chhattisgarh, is one of the state’s most significant Scheduled Tribe districts where government employment in tribal welfare, forest conservation, and primary health is structured around the community’s constitutional protections. Tribal Welfare Department posts including ashram school teachers, hostel wardens, and block-level welfare officers are the most frequently and consistently notified state government vacancies for Gumla’s Oraon, Munda, and Ho tribal communities. Jharkhand Staff Selection Commission covers state government posts for Gumla including forest guard, police constable, and junior assistant cadres with ST reservation norms ensuring local participation. Central Reserve Police Force maintains deployment in Gumla’s LWE-sensitive blocks, with constable recruitment offering security sector government employment to eligible tribal youth. National Health Mission Jharkhand is among the most active recruiters for Gumla given the district’s historically poor health infrastructure and ongoing National Rural Health Mission expansion. Gumla district covers 5,360 sq km of southern Jharkhand’s Chota Nagpur plateau, making it one of the largest districts in the state by area. The district borders Chhattisgarh’s Jashpur district to the south and Odisha’s Sundargarh district to the southeast, creating a tri-state forested corridor of exceptional biodiversity. Gumla’s eight blocks — Gumla, Bishunpur, Chainpur, Ghaghra, Kamdara, Palkot, Raidih, and Sisai — have predominantly Oraon and Munda tribal populations with ST candidates accounting for over 70% of the district’s population and having priority access under reservation norms across all state government posts.
Gumla’s forest cover is among the densest in Jharkhand — the district falls under the Jharkhand Forest Department’s Gumla and Simdega forest divisions, with significant reserved forest, protected forest, and community forest land generating sustained demand for Forest Guard, Beat Officer, Depot Keeper, and Range Forest Officer vacancies. The Latehar-Gumla-Simdega forest belt is a designated biodiversity-significant zone, with Compensatory Afforestation Fund Management and Planning Authority funded plantation and forest regeneration projects creating contract forest work employment for tribal communities.
Tribal Welfare Department’s Gumla district unit manages one of Jharkhand’s largest networks of Government Residential Schools (Ashram Shalas) for ST students — covering primary, middle, and high school levels across all eight blocks. Ashram Shala Teacher, Lady Teacher, Hostel Warden, and Cook posts are notified through Jharkhand Staff Selection Commission on a recurring basis with Gumla among the top districts for volume of tribal teacher vacancies. Ekalavya Model Residential School Gumla generates central government teacher vacancies through the National Education Society for Tribal Students recruitment.
Central Reserve Police Force’s deployment in Gumla under the LWE management framework — Gumla appeared on the Ministry of Home Affairs’ most-affected LWE districts list — generates constable and head constable recruitment with Jharkhand Jaguar (special jungle force) also maintaining a presence. National Health Mission Jharkhand’s Gumla recruitment covers Mid-Level Health Provider, ANM, Staff Nurse, and Lab Technician posts for over 40 Primary Health Centres and Sub-Centres — Gumla’s health infrastructure was historically among the weakest in the state, making it a priority National Health Mission expansion zone.
